General CIT Rate:
Within 10,000 US dollars, a corporate income tax of 80 US dollars is collected. Any excess amount is subject to a 3% tax. However, Non-resident companies not conducting business within the Marshall Islands are exempt from corporate income tax. This makes the jurisdiction attractive for offshore business activities as they do not have to pay taxes on income earned outside the Marshall Islands. https://internationalwealth.info/en/offshore-taxes/everything-you-need-to-know-about-the-tax-system-in-the-marshall-islands/
